What the Data Says About Yeab
The Social Security Administration has registered 78 babies named Yeab between 2016 and 2024, spanning 9 consecutive years of U.S. birth records. As a boy's name, Yeab currently holds the #7652 rank among boys for 2024. The name reached its historical peak in 2023, when 14 babies received it in a single year. Yeab is classified as unisex in SSA records: the opposite-sex variant accounts for 5 additional births since 2021.
Decade-level aggregation shows that Yeab performed strongest in the 2020s, accumulating 47 births during that ten-year window. Across the 2 decades of recorded activity, Yeab shows a stable profile with only moderate drift from its peak decade.

These figures derive from SSA's annual national and state-level name files, which include any name appearing at least five times in a given year or state-year; names below that threshold are suppressed for privacy and therefore excluded from the totals shown here. The 78 total represents a lower bound — actual usage may be higher in years or states where the count fell below the disclosure floor.
